Companies in the Book Stores industry (NAICS code 451211) have received $59K in federal contracts, grants, and other awards since FY2024, across 3 individual awards tracked through FY2026. The largest funding agency is Department of Homeland Security ($38K). Spending is concentrated in Massachusetts, Louisiana. All figures below come from USAspending.gov award records.
